While you're all tucked up in your beds tonight, spare a thought for the City squad who are sleeping under the stars in South Wales on this wet and windy night.

I watched them complete their assault course this afternoon before they headed out into Wales where they will camp overnight at a former USAF munitions dump having made their own shelters before they are woken at 6am (or earlier if they fail to protect their camp flag). All this on meagre rations that they have to boil themselves if they don't want to eat it cold.
